Broadhurst police probe serious accident

The accident occurred at around 1:30am following a collision between a Toyota Corolla and a Toyota Cross. Broadhurst Police Station commander, Superintendent Obusitswe Lokae said the 32-year-old man, who was driving a Toyota Corolla coming from north heading south, lost control of the car.

She then drove on the pavement, hitting a Toyota Cross that was moving in the opposite direction, causing a head-on collision, he said. "The Toyota Corolla driver was in the company of a 31-year-old woman and the 43-year-old woman who was driving a Toyota Cross car was in the company of her 10-year-old son.

"The Toyota Corolla driver sustained serious head injuries and a fractured right thigh and is currently fighting for his life while hospitalised at GPH," Lokae added. Lokae further stated that his passenger and the Toyota Cross driver were complaining of back pains whilst the minor had chest pain. He said all of the accident victims are currently hospitalised at GPH.
